Drone Warfare In Ukraine: Historical Context And Implications For The Future
AI Analysis
The article discusses the historical context and future implications of drone warfare in Ukraine, highlighting its strategic importance in modern conflicts. It underscores the role of drones in shaping military tactics and the geopolitical landscape.

Why It Matters
Understanding the evolution of drone warfare in Ukraine provides insights into how unmanned systems are transforming military strategies globally. This knowledge is crucial for developing effective counter-UAS measures and adapting to new warfare paradigms, impacting both national security and defense policies.
